Our SEO Results & Improvments
Our team is located In Santa Cruz on the Central Coast of California and is ready to get you inbound leads delivered straight to your phone and email inbox
Email Us
info@westconsulting.llc
Call Us
(831) 250-9748
Visit Us
Santa Cruz, CA




GROW YOUR BUSINESS TODAY!
WITH THE HELP OF OUR EXPERIENCED TEAM
How Do We Can Help?
Email Us
info@westconsulting.llc
Call Us
(831) 250-9748
Visit Us
Santa Cruz, CA